Step 2: Unveiling the Guest Policy by Card Type

Capital One has recently adjusted some of its lounge access policies, so it's essential to understand the current rules and upcoming changes.

Sub-heading: Capital One Venture X and Venture X Business Cardholders

  • Complimentary Guests: As a primary Venture X or Venture X Business cardholder, you currently enjoy complimentary access for yourself and up to two guests per visit to Capital One Lounges. For Capital One Landings (a different type of lounge experience), you're typically allowed one complimentary guest. This also extends to Priority Pass lounges (which are part of a larger network accessible with your Venture X card), where you can bring two complimentary guests.
  • Authorized Users: Crucially, authorized users on your Venture X account currently receive their own complimentary lounge access and can also bring two complimentary guests to Capital One Lounges and Priority Pass lounges. This makes the Venture X incredibly valuable for families or groups traveling together.

Beginning February 1, 2026:

  • Changes to Capital One Lounge Guest Access: For Capital One Lounges and Landings, complimentary guest access for primary cardholders and authorized users will be eliminated. Instead, guests will cost:
    • $45 per adult (18 and over)
    • $25 per guest 17 and under
    • Children under 2 still enter for free.
  • Changes to Priority Pass Lounge Guest Access: For personal Capital One Venture X cardholders, complimentary guest access to Priority Pass lounges will also be eliminated. You will need to pay $35 per guest per visit. However, for Venture X Business cardholders, primary cardholders will continue to receive two complimentary guests at Priority Pass lounges. Authorized users who pay the $125 lounge access fee (discussed below) will also get two complimentary Priority Pass guests.
  • Authorized User Access Changes: Authorized users on Capital One Venture X accounts will no longer receive complimentary lounge access unless the primary cardholder pays a $125 annual fee per authorized user to maintain their lounge privileges. This fee grants them access to Capital One Lounges, Capital One Landings, and Priority Pass lounges.
  • Big Spender Exception: There's a notable exception for high spenders! If you spend $75,000 or more on your Capital One Venture X or Venture X Business card in a calendar year, you will be permitted to bring in two complimentary guests to Capital One Lounges (and one complimentary guest to Capital One Landings) for the remainder of that year and the entire following calendar year. This spending threshold begins in the 2025 calendar year.

Sub-heading: Capital One Venture Rewards and Spark Miles for Business Cardholders

Before January 1, 2025:

  • Limited Complimentary Passes: Historically, Venture and Spark Miles cardholders received two complimentary lounge visits per year (valid for Capital One Lounges or Plaza Premium Lounges). These could be used for yourself or a guest.

Beginning January 1, 2025:

  • Elimination of Complimentary Passes: The two complimentary lounge visits will be removed.
  • Purchased Access: Venture and Spark Miles cardholders can still purchase access to Capital One Lounges and Landings at a special rate of:
    • $45 for themselves and each of their guests (18 and over) per visit.
    • $25 for guests aged 17 and under.
    • Children under 2 remain free.

Sub-heading: Other Capital One Cardholders (Savor, SavorOne, etc.)

If you hold a Capital One card not mentioned above, you generally do not have complimentary lounge access. However, you can typically purchase access to Capital One Lounges at the standard public rate, which is currently $90 per person.

Step 3: Essential Requirements for Lounge Access

Regardless of your card type and guest policy, there are a few universal requirements to gain entry to a Capital One Lounge:

  • Eligible Capital One Card: You must present your eligible Capital One credit card (or a digital pass, where accepted). Your account must be in good standing.
  • Same-Day Boarding Pass: Both you and your guests must present a valid boarding pass with a confirmed seat assignment for a departing or connecting same-day flight. You will not be admitted with a boarding pass for an arriving flight with no connection.
  • Identification: You may be asked to show a government-issued ID.
  • Guest Accompaniment: All guests must be accompanied by the eligible cardholder.
  • Time Limit: Guests may enter up to 3 hours before their departure time. Flight delays or interruptions do not impact lounge access as long as you enter within 3 hours of your originally scheduled departure time.
  • Availability: Lounge entry is subject to availability. During peak travel times, there might be a waitlist.

How to access Priority Pass lounges with my Capital One Venture X card?

Your Capital One Venture X card includes a complimentary Priority Pass Select membership. You need to enroll in Priority Pass separately. Once enrolled, you'll receive a physical or digital Priority Pass card. Present this along with your same-day boarding pass to access participating Priority Pass lounges. Guest policies for Priority Pass lounges with Venture X are also changing in February 2026.

How to gain complimentary guest access with high spending on my Venture X Business card?

Beginning with spending in the 2025 calendar year, if you spend $75,000 or more on your Venture X or Venture X Business card in a calendar year, you can bring two complimentary guests to Capital One Lounges (and one guest to Capital One Landings) for the remainder of that year and the entire following calendar year.

How to determine the cost for children to enter a Capital One Lounge?

For paid access, children aged 17 and under cost $25 per visit. Children under the age of 2 are admitted for free when accompanied by a supervising parent or guardian.

How to check if a Capital One Lounge is overcrowded before I arrive?

Capital One Lounges may have a digital waitlist system during peak times, which you might be able to check via the Capital One Travel app or by calling ahead, though this information is not always publicly available in real-time. Arriving a bit early is generally the best strategy.

How to know if my flight delay impacts my lounge access window?

Flight delays or interruptions typically do not impact your lounge access as long as you enter within 3 hours of your originally scheduled departure time. If your flight is significantly rescheduled and you miss that window, you would generally need a new departure boarding pass for the rescheduled flight.

How to find Capital One Lounge locations?

You can find current and upcoming Capital One Lounge locations on the Capital One Travel website or through the Capital One mobile app. They are currently located in major U.S. airports like Dallas Fort-Worth (DFW), Denver (DEN), Washington, D.C. (IAD), and new ones are planned for New York JFK and Las Vegas (LAS). Capital One Landings are currently at Washington, D.C.'s Ronald Reagan National Airport (DCA) and planned for New York City (LGA).
